New (2014) Mazda 3 revealed – no prices yet
Thu, 27 Jun 2013The new Mazda3 (pictured) arrives – and it looks good. The Mazda3 is already a better car than its sales would suggest, and the all new Mazda3 looks to be even more competition for the Ford Focus and VW Golf than ever before. Perhaps the only complaint about the Mazda3′s design is that it looks a bit too much like a shrunken Mazda6, but that’s a bit like moaning the DB9 looks like the Vanquish (well, the Mazda3′s not that good looking, but it makes the point).
So Cube ads aren't square, Nissan hires college kids
Mon, 23 Mar 2009To bring college students into Nissan dealerships to look at the quirky new Cube, Nissan North America has asked for a little help--from college students. Nissan has retained marketing classes at 10 large U.S. universities to create ad campaigns that will run on their campuses this spring.
